We're very lucky on Le Cargo!, a few weeks after shooting with Glen Hansard ( lecargo.org we meet with Markéta Irglová, the other half of The Swell Season at le divan du monde, a beautiful intimate venue in Paris, for a wonderful session with songs from her first album Anar, a new version of the song The Swell Season with lyrics in Farsi and a song with Sean Rowe, who's touring with her. On these videos and on stage, Markéta is with her friend Aida Shahghasemi who's singing and playing a daf, a frame drum that is mostly used in Middle East and India. Markéta Irglová sings a song Since You And I Were True for ABC Dig Music, Sept 2009. It was written by John Spillane in traditional Irish singing style. Pauline Scanlon taught it to Marketa. This song is heard on the documentary The Swell Season Maith an cailín = Good (the) girl It's words of praise. Since You and I Were True lyrics 1. Glen Hansard (of The Frames) & Marketa Irglova perform "Falling Slowly" live in Chicago. " The song is featured in the film "Once." The film, starring Hansard and Irglova and directed by John Carney, won the World Cinema Audience Award for Dramatic Film at the 2007 Sundance Film Festival and is currently enjoying a successful worldwide release.
